Population history:
2010: 2,077, including 179 residents of Kettlersville
2000: 1,424
1990: 1,622
1980: 1,510
1970: 1,230
1960: 1,311
Township size: 36 square miles.
Location within county: Northwest corner.
Communities within township: Kettlersville, McCartyville and Rumley.
Fire protection: Kettlersville-Van Buren Fire Department.
Rescue service: Anna, New Bremen and Minster Rescue Squads
Zoning: Township.
Points of interest: Trupointe.
